The Kiwanis Club of Orange will be presenting Concerts in the Park throughout the summer months.
Concerts in the Park will be free community concerts held every Wednesday evening at 6:30 pm. Attendees are encouraged to bring their own chairs, dancing shoes, and appetites, as BBQ food will be available for purchase. Proceeds from the evening will go to fund Orange Youth Programs.
The first concert will be June 24th and will feature the Sam Morrison Band playing Southern Rock. They will be followed on July 8th with the 90's Rockshow, Stone Soul on July 15th, and Brad Johnson & the Killin' Time Band on July 22nd playing Southern Rock, country, classic rock and blues. Retro Revolution will take the stage July 29th playing 1980s, 1990s, 2000s, and 2010 hits. The Fenians, a traditional Irish and rock and roll group, will be ending the series on August 5th.
This concert series will take place at the Hart Park Bandshell, 701 S. Glassell Street.
Another concert series, OC Parks Summer Concert Series, will offer nine free concerts at Mason, Irvine, Craig, and Mile Square regional parks, and at Salt Creek Beach Bluff Park, starting July 9th with the Flashback Heart Attack and going every Thursday until September 3rd with Family Styles. Guests will also be treated to Queen, Selena, Beatles, Rolling Stones, and Taylor Swift tribute bands.
